Winter Pipe Stress Drives Restoration Calls Across Conroe, TX
Winter in Conroe, TX rarely brings extended freezes, but brief cold snaps catch many homeowners off guard. Homes in Spring and North Houston with exposed or poorly insulated pipes are vulnerable to sudden bursts when temperatures drop. Commercial Water Damage Restoration teams stay ready through the colder months to respond quickly when winter water events occur.
